Rangers finding no interest in Tejeda deal
By ANTHONY ANDRO
Star-Telegram Staff Writer

SAN ANTONIO -- Rangers right-hander Robinson Tejeda, designated for assignment before the season started, is still available in a trade although there's been little interest in him.

The Rangers have until Wednesday to complete a trade for Tejeda or he's subject to be picked up via waivers. Texas went through the same process for Nelson Cruz, who made it through waivers and is now at Triple A Oklahoma.

It doesn't look like there are any takers out there for Tejeda right now.

"There's nothing right now," Rangers general manager Jon Daniels said. "I don't expect we will trade him."

Orioles up first

Last season the Rangers opened at home with the Boston Red Sox, ensuring the series would have a big draw.

This season's home opener is against Baltimore, with Toronto following on Friday. Texas won't face top draws Boston and New York until August and September.

That could hurt ticket sale numbers early on.

"You would like to face those teams early in the year so you would have those big gates early," Rangers president Nolan Ryan said. "You have to deal with the schedule. If our attendance doesn't reflect where we were last year, I can't get too excited about it. You can't compare last year to this year."

Ryan said the Rangers' going 3-3 on the road trip could help build momentum, which could aid ticket sales.
